The Opportunity

The position exists to design and coordinate pilot intervention on economic strengthening, VSLA, livelihoods and microfinance activities to serve the populations surrounding the WWA intervention Industrial Parks viz., Adama, Bahirdar, Hawassa, and Kombolcha. The incumbent provides technical support to all stakeholders, specially surrounding communities and newly arrived workers to the Industrial Park. to ensure the implementation of the USAID WWA economic strengthening activities. She/he will also work very closely with the CoP, the Technical coordinators in each Operational Areas and local WWA technical staff and will function as an integral part of the team managing economic strengthening activities. The incumbent will actively participate in program planning, implementation support and follow up of the progress of economic strengthening activities under the project.

The Individual

  • Bachelor’s Degree or higher in international development or a related field preferred;
  • At minimum of 5 years of work experience in economic strengthening/empowerment programming;
  • Good experience and knowledge on enterprise development (specially SMEs)
  • Previous work experience with USAID, preferred
  • Ability to initiate and organize work while establishing priorities in a fast-paced, time-sensitive environment to meet deadlines with attention to detail;
